Runbook 12-C: Account recovery during Hermetica migration (Toadflax build). Context: legacy Makefile builds are being moved to the hermetic Hermetica system; build accounts were re-provisioned last week. If your contractor account is locked out of the build cache: do not re-register. File a recovery request, wait for approver ping, then run the recover script from the bastion. Script prompts twice: account handle, then secret. At the second prompt, supply the shared contractor recovery passphrase, which is:

unlock words, fawig-bagef: olidor-holir-istox-holath-tamys-quenion-giliel

Q: How do I pick up files from the Hollowbrook partner SFTP drop?

A: Files land nightly around 02:00 in the inbound directory, one archive per partner. Do not delete anything; the sweeper job archives processed files automatically after 48 hours. Access requires the contractor SFTP role — request it through your onboarding contact, not directly from the partner team. Checksums accompany every archive; verify before ingesting. Connection details, directory layout, and the retry policy for missed drops are documented on the page below.

wiki page, bagef-yajof: https://sentry.sivrelcloud.corp/board

☐ Before rotating the Tocksweep scheduler keys, confirm the cron drift investigation is closed: support should verify that no jobs on the Hallin cluster are still firing more than 90 seconds late, and that the clock-sync fix has been deployed to every worker. Attach the final drift report to the ceremony record. When both checks pass, unseal the rotation workstation using the recovery passphrase noted immediately below this item.

recovery phrase for kagep-kadug: praox-wenael